Police speak with gunned down bikie Peter Zervas

HELLS Angel Peter Zervas was leaning against a car after being shot multiple times when police arrived at the scene last night.
Superintendent Peter Lennon of Campsie Local Area Command said a Triple O call was made by a friend of the man.
Police have already spoken to Zervas as he lies recovering in St George Hospital and is expected to help with inquiries, Detective Lennon said.
"We have started to initially speak to the victim, because of his medical condition we will go back to conduct further inquiries with him at the appropriate time.
The shooting came one week after his younger brother, Anthony Zervas, died as a result of a violent brawl involving 15 members of the Hells Angels and Comancheros bikies at Sydney airport.
The gunman approached the victim from the rear of the vehicle, a white Hyundai Excel, after it pulled up at the garage entrance to the Punchbowl Road unit.
Zervas was shot in the right shoulder and upper chest, right hip and right foot and was conscious after the attack.
"A number of shots were discharged from a small calibre hand gun,'' Detective Lennon said.
"He's very lucky to be alive.''
Neighbours reported hearing eight shots in close succession.
Detective Lennon said Campsie police were working with gang squad detectives and StrikeForce Raptor on the investigation, but did not link the incident to recent bikie gang violence.
Police have asked for witnesses to come forward who may have seen a man running across Punchbowl Road after the shooting and want to speak to a driver who honked his horn at him and the runner himself.
The man is described as 175cm tall, of heavy build, with long dark hair past his collar.
He was wearing a dark shirt and dark jeans.
